Son Ye-jin
Actress, 'Crash Landing on You' star
Son Ye-jin (born January 11, 1989) is a renowned South Korean actress, film producer, and model who has become one of the most recognizable faces in Korean entertainment. Born in Daegu, South Korea, she began her career in the late 1990s and quickly established herself as a talented actress through various television dramas and films. She achieved international stardom with her lead role in the 2019 Netflix romantic comedy-drama series 'Crash Landing on You,' which became a global phenomenon and introduced her to audiences worldwide. Beyond this breakthrough role, Son has been known for her versatility, taking on diverse characters in critically acclaimed films and prestigious television productions. She has won numerous awards throughout her career, including Best Actress awards at major Korean film festivals. In 2022, she married actor Hyun Bin, her co-star from 'Crash Landing on You,' cementing one of Korea's most beloved celebrity couples. Son's influence extends beyond entertainment into fashion and philanthropy, as she actively supports various charitable causes. Her success exemplifies the hallyu (Korean Wave) phenomenon and the global expansion of Korean entertainment.
